  • The stream-wise placement rate over the past three years is tabulated below for a few undergraduate and postgraduate courses.The data below is based on the AMU 2024 NIRF report.

    Course

    Placement Rate (2021)

    Placement Rate (2022)

    Placement Rate (2023)

    BTech

    41%

    80%

    82%

    MBA

    92%

    89%

    84%

    BA LLB

    82%

    83%

    85%

AMU accepts the NEET SS exam rank for admission to various courses. The first and the last round minimum closing rank for admission was 2082, for MCh in Plastic and Reconstructive Surgery. Therefore, for admission to AMU, a candidate would need to secure AMU NEET SS rank of at least 2082 to have a chance at admission.
